Travis Perkins sales up 22 per cent in first four months
Sales of Travis Perkins, one of the UK's leading builders' merchants, were 22
per cent higher in the first four months of the current year than in the same
period of 2002, with like for like sales up 4.5 per cent, Tim Stevenson,
chairman, will tell shareholders at the company's Annual General Meeting in
London today.
'We are pleased with this strong start to 2003. Our mix of business benefited
from the spell of generally fine weather which also contributed to above average
levels of trading over the Easter period.'
Mr. Stevenson will further report that since the end of last year the group has
added or contracted to add a net 19 branches to the network.
Looking ahead, the chairman says that while the building materials market
remains sensitive to interest rates and the global economy the full year
benefits of the company's recent aggressive acquisition programme will provide a
significant part of its earnings growth in 2003.
